博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
angular权限管理模块实现思路
阅读量:6414 次
发布时间:2019-06-23

本文共 248 字,大约阅读时间需要 1 分钟。

管理模块参考界面:

菜单管理

列表页只实现增、删、改

clipboard.png

新增菜单:去除归属模块字段,其他不变

clipboard.png

难点:

1,菜单列表页的表格树

解决方案:手动实现,树转数组

2,菜单的树结构展示

解决方案:升级ng-zorro(最新版本支持树形展示)

clipboard.png

角色管理

同菜单管理一样,实现角色增删改

clipboard.png

角色授权用户

只提供增删
复杂点:批量选择用户操作的交互页面

clipboard.png

权限控制

用户一进入页面时,加载菜单与权限配置。

菜单显示:根据当前用户的菜单数据显示相应菜单
权限埋点:通过实现(只支持控制显示隐藏操作,报错等需要自己实现)

转载地址:http://nzcra.baihongyu.com/

你可能感兴趣的文章
Ubuntu构建LVS+Keepalived高可用负载均衡集群【生产环境部署】
查看>>
lvm实现快速备份文件及数据库,lvm快照原理
查看>>
设计模式之Factory Method(工厂方法)
查看>>
10K入职linux运维岗位小伙伴感谢信及面试经历分享
查看>>
zookeeper入门之Curator的使用之几种监听器的使用
查看>>
[转]Reporting Service部署之访问权限
查看>>
innerxml and outerxml
查看>>
validform校验框架不显示错误提示
查看>>
flink 获取上传的Jar源码
查看>>
Spring Data JPA Batch Insertion
查看>>
UEditor自动调节宽度
查看>>
JAVA做验证码图片(转自CSDN)
查看>>
Delphi TServerSocket,TClientSocket实现传送文件代码
查看>>
JS无聊之作
查看>>
Mac上搭建ELK
查看>>
443 Chapter7.Planning for High Availability in the Enterprise
查看>>
框架和语言的作用
查看>>
unidac连接ORACLE免装客户端驱动
查看>>
Cygwin + OpenSSH FOR Windows的安装配置
查看>>
咏南中间件支持手机客户端
查看>>